    Verified Fan works exactly the same as normal Ticketmaster, you just have to enter your unique code attached to your account. You are not guaranteed tickets, but you enter for them the same and can choose hard tickets or PDF.  Now this is for Ticketmaster shows. You get an email that you are selected early in the morning then then an hour or two before the sale a text with a link and your code.

  • I did the verified fan thing for Bruce on Broadway - multiple tries.  You get an email the night before saying if you are verified or if on standby.

    If verified, you get a text soon before the onside, and then it's like normal Ticketmaster, just with less people trying for tickets. But you still need to be quick, etc.

    If on standby, you are shut out with no options.  For the last Bruce on Broadway release in Dec, I was on standby but got a code 2 hours after the first on sale.  I was still able to get seats to a show, albeit Bruce is a little different since many were looking for cheaper ($75/seat) tickets vs. the $1700/seat tickets.

    The verified fan thing, from a buying perspective, is just a smaller number of people hammering the server at once. Less wait time and no absolute server crashes of the past.
